Linus Torvalds announcing the Linux 6.18-rc1 kernel release in his office, symbolizing a smooth development milestone.
Linus Torvalds announcing the Linux 6.18-rc1 kernel release in his office, symbolizing a smooth development milestone.
Imagem gerada por IA

Linux 6.18-rc1 lançado após janela de mesclagem suave

Imagem gerada por IA

Linus Torvalds anunciou o lançamento do Linux 6.18-rc1, marcando o início da fase de candidatos a lançamento para a próxima versão do kernel. Ele descreveu a janela de mesclagem de duas semanas anterior como 'uma das boas janelas de mesclagem', notando seu tamanho médio e a falta de problemas sérios durante os testes. O kernel inclui atualizações e melhorias extensas em drivers em vários subsistemas.

O lançamento do Linux 6.18-rc1 ocorreu em 12 de outubro de 2025, após uma janela de mesclagem de duas semanas que Torvalds caracterizou como suave e comum. Em seu e-mail de anúncio, Torvalds afirmou que o tamanho do lançamento está 'bem no meio do grupo' entre iterações recentes, sem anomalias no shortlog de mesclagens. Ele acrescentou que este foi um daqueles ciclos raros em que ele 'não precisou bisetar nada nas [suas] máquinas de teste', sugerindo potencial estabilidade à medida que os testes progridem.

Aproximadamente metade das mudanças foca em drivers, suportando uma gama cada vez mais ampla de hardware, enquanto o restante cobre sistemas de arquivos virtuais (VFS), sistemas de arquivos, atualizações de arquitetura—muitas envolvendo melhorias no Device Tree—, melhorias em ferramentas e integração contínua do Rust para módulos do kernel. Contribuidores principais incluem Greg Kroah-Hartman para drivers periféricos como USB e Thunderbolt, Dave Airlie para atualizações de gráficos DRM, Borislav Petkov para reformas em x86, incluindo carregamento de microcódigo e mitigações de Spectre, e Rafael Wysocki para refinamentos no gerenciamento de energia.

Recursos notáveis no Linux 6.18 incluem novos drivers como o acelerador Rocket para NPU de SoCs Rockchip, Tyr como um driver DRM baseado em Rust para GPUs Arm Mali, e DM-PCACHE como um alvo de cache persistente no Device Mapper. O suporte a processadores se expande com otimizações Retpoline para núcleos E da Intel, driver AMD Versal TRNG e Device Trees para Apple M2 Pro, Max e Ultra do projeto Asahi Linux. Melhorias na virtualização incluem suporte KVM x86 CET para AMD e Intel, habilitação do AMD Secure AVIC e melhor manipulação de 255+ vCPUs em servidores AMD EPYC.

Sistemas de arquivos como XFS agora habilitam suporte a fsck online por padrão, com atualizações para ext4, Btrfs e outros de mantenedores como Ted Ts’o e David Sterba. Melhorias de segurança incluem esforços de endurecimento por Kees Cook e SHA-256 entrelaçado na biblioteca crypto. Mais de 100 contribuidores participaram, cobrindo subsistemas de rede e io_uring a BPF e IOMMU.

Espera-se que o Linux 6.18 se torne o kernel de suporte de longo prazo (LTS) de 2025 após seu lançamento estável em dezembro. Testadores são incentivados a avaliá-lo em busca de regressões, com mais candidatos a lançamento a seguir.

Artigos relacionados

Illustration of Linus Torvalds announcing Linux kernel 6.18 LTS release with Tux penguin, kernel code, and feature icons in a conference setting.
Imagem gerada por IA

Linux kernel 6.18 released as long-term support version

Reportado por IA Imagem gerada por IA

Linus Torvalds announced Linux kernel 6.18 on the last Sunday of November 2025, marking the final release of the year. The kernel has been officially designated as a long-term support version, with maintenance promised until December 2027. It includes various hardware improvements, file system enhancements, and new features like the Rust Binder driver.

Linus Torvalds lançou o primeiro candidato a lançamento da série do kernel Linux 6.19 para testes públicos. Este marco ocorre duas semanas após o lançamento de suporte de longo prazo do Linux 6.18. A atualização introduz vários novos recursos e melhorias no suporte a hardware.

Reportado por IA

Com base no anúncio de Linus Torvalds do kernel Linux 6.19-rc1, este candidato a lançamento introduz funcionalidades avançadas de segurança como encriptação de ligações PCIe, melhorias nos sistemas de ficheiros para EXT4 e XFS, e drivers para novo hardware incluindo SoCs Tenstorrent e gráficos Intel Xe3P.

O kernel Linux 6.19 resolveu uma regressão significativa de desempenho do agendador, restaurando a eficiência após testes iniciais revelarem problemas. Desenvolvedores identificaram e corrigiram uma falha que causou uma queda de 52,4% nos benchmarks, garantindo gerenciamento de tarefas mais suave em todos os núcleos da CPU. Essa correção destaca o processo de desenvolvimento robusto do kernel em meio a otimizações mais amplas.

Reportado por IA

Testes iniciais do kernel de desenvolvimento Linux 6.19 em um servidor com processadores duplos AMD EPYC 9965 revelam forte desempenho em cargas de trabalho de computação de alto desempenho. Apesar de alguns problemas no escalonador, o kernel mostra resultados promissores para aplicações de IA e HPC. Estes benchmarks o comparam com a versão estável do Linux 6.18.

Greg Kroah-Hartman estendeu as datas projetadas de fim de vida para vários kernels de suporte de longo prazo ativos do Linux após discussões com empresas e o co-mantenedor Sasha Levin. Esta atualização fornece janelas de suporte mais longas para kernels como 6.6, 6.12 e 6.18. A mudança oferece mais tempo para usuários que dependem desses lançamentos estáveis.

Reportado por IA

Manutentores do núcleo Linux estenderam o suporte de longo prazo (LTS) para várias versões principais até 2026-2028, revertendo parcialmente uma decisão de 2023 de limitar o suporte a dois anos em meio ao esgotamento dos contribuidores. O manutentor estável Greg Kroah-Hartman atualizou o cronograma após feedback de usuários, fornecedores e do colega manutentor Sasha Levin, proporcionando mais tempo para correções de segurança em servidores, dispositivos Android e aparelhos.

 

 

 

Este site usa cookies

Usamos cookies para análise para melhorar nosso site. Leia nossa política de privacidade para mais informações.
Recusar